Patan Post Office - PIN 327801

Patan is a Speed Post Branch Post Office (Dak Ghar) in Banswara, Rajasthan which delivers mail and accepts bookings. The Postal Department of India has allotted PIN code 327801 to this office. Patan PO is situated in the Banswara taluk, Kushalgarh postal sub-district, Ajmer Region postal region, Dungarpur Division postal division under the Rajasthan Circle postal circle.

What is a DIGIPIN?

DIGIPIN is India Post's free Digital PIN: a 10-character code that pinpoints any location to a ~4-metre square. Find the DIGIPIN of your current location, or decode a DIGIPIN to see it on the map.
